Manual
Dialing
and Receiving
Making
calls using
the
handset
1 Lift
the handset.
2 Dialthe
telephone number.
Making
calls using the
SP-PHONE
button
(on-hook
dialing)
Press
the
SP-PHONE
button,
and dialthe telephone
number
The
SP-PHONE indicator
lights.
When the
other
party
answers,
speak to
the
other
party
through
the microphone.
You
can
also switch to
the handset
at any
time
by
just
lifting it.
Press
the SP-PHONE
button
again when
you
finish.
The SP-PHONE indicator
goes
out.
Helpfulhints
oWhen
the other
pafi
finds it
difficult to hear
your
voice:
Lower the
sound
level
using the
speaker volume
control or speak louder.
oAbsorbing
echo:
Use
in
a
room
which has
curtains
or carpeting.
Answering
calls
When the telephone rings,
lift the handset
or
press
the
SP-PHONE
button
and
speak to
the
calling
party.
While
speaking with handset,
you
can
switch to the
speakerphone
at any time
by
pressing
the
SP-PHONE button. Replace the handset
on
the
cradle.
